People can help protect the monarch butterfly by planting milkweed, the only plant that monarch caterpillars can eat. They can also create butterfly gardens to provide a safe habitat for monarchs. Why do caterpillars eat so much? Caterpillars need to accumulate a large amount of energy in the form of fat and nutrients to support their metamorphosis into butterflies. 14 What causes a caterpillar to transform into a butterfly? Butterflies don't bite because they can't. Caterpillars munch on leaves and eat voraciously with their chewing mouthparts, and some of them do bite if they feel threatened. But once they become butterflies, they only have a long, curled proboscis, which is like a soft drinking straw—their ...
